And while it may be appropriate for the oldest group, adolescents, to have the most information about a tragedy, teens may also be most likely to hide their fears and worries from you. While some children may repeatedly ask the same questions, others may repeat the same statements about the tragedy. If you’re initiating, begin the conversation by asking if they’ve heard the tragedy (the shooting, the storm, whatever the tragedy may have been) has happened. Asking the same questions again and again is a normal part of the process kids (and often, adults) go through as they work through the details of a tragic event and cope with their feelings.
